To thrive as a Unix SQL Production Support professional, you need strong skills in Unix/Linux operating systems, SQL databases, and troubleshooting application and production issues, often backed by a relevant technical degree or certifications like Oracle or Red Hat. Familiarity with tools such as shell scripting, database management systems (e.g., Oracle, MySQL), ticketing tools, and monitoring platforms like Nagios or Splunk is highly valued. Analytical thinking, attention to detail, and solid communication skills help you interact effectively with development teams and resolve issues under pressure. These competencies are essential to ensure system stability, minimize downtime, and efficiently support business-critical applications.
